The technology behind noise-cancelling earplugs is fascinating. Most models incorporate passive noise cancellation, which physically blocks sound waves from entering the ear. Some advanced versions also feature active noise cancellation, which uses microphones to detect external sounds and generate opposing sound waves to cancel them out. This dual approach allows for a more comprehensive noise reduction experience, making them suitable for various environments, from airplanes to busy offices.

Despite their many advantages, it is essential to choose the right pair of noise-cancelling earplugs. With numerous options available on the market, users should consider factors such as noise reduction rating (NRR), material quality, and comfort features. Reading reviews and conducting research can help individuals find a product that meets their specific needs. Investing in a reputable brand often ensures better performance and durability.
